Output 3dfc25a31003808f8ba43f8f9dd720f59ee6a65dfd3662affb79ce93b2a5aa15:3

value
68846328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 802a7406c0e2a612ed6cb6b3d2f88a0303d63f57 OP_EQUAL
address
MKaqagmZpjLdGqxu9ZFV5VKmMUMKM5yKPB
transaction
3dfc25a31003808f8ba43f8f9dd720f59ee6a65dfd3662affb79ce93b2a5aa15
spent
true